I am a SAS beginner.
My dataset with 4,000 observations looks like this
id startyear endyear exposure1 exposure 2 exposure 3
id1 1985 1987 1 0 0
id2 1992 1997 1 0 0
id2 1998 1999 0 1 0
id2 2000 2007 0 0 1
id3 1996 2007 0 0 1
id4 1987 2008 1 0 1
The ids are duplicated if the id (person) has reported different time periods for exposures.
I need to calculate the cumulative exposure, and I need the ids unique, but keeping the exposure information (to be able to sum them). How can I transform the data so that different exposures in different time periods become variables instead of different observations?
(Maybe the columns looks weird, but the 1 and 0 are supposed to be under the column headings "exposure1.. etc")
